Prosecutors call for life prison sentence for Natasha Beth Darcy after calculated murder of Walcha sheep grazier Mathew Dunbar

THE CALCULATED and cold-blooded murder of a "kind hearted" Walcha sheep grazier for his money demands a lifetime behind bars for his killer, a court has heard.
